Anthony Joshua will make his American boxing debut when he defends his WBA, IBF, WBO and IBO belts against Jarrell Miller at Madison Square Garden on June 1.
Joshua is unbeaten in 22 professional fights and has won 21 by knockout.
His last five fights have been in stadiums, with nearly 400,000 spectators attending in total. The highest‑profile bout was against Wladimir Klitschko in front of 90,000 fans at Wembley Stadium in April 2017.
But Joshua has been increasingly aware that he needs to fight in the United States to raise his global profile.
